Who is Jiban Krishna Saha — TMC MLA arrested by CBI in West Bengal’s ‘teacher recruitment scam’

The Central Bureau of Investigation arrested first time Trinamool Congress MLA Jiban Krishna Saha on Monday morning in connection with the alleged teacher’s recruitment scam.
Saha is the third MLA from the ruling Trinamool Congress to be arrested by the Central agency. Earlier, minister Partha Chatterjee and later MLA Manik Bhattacharya was arrested in the alleged scam.
The Print has reported that CBI is currently investigating transactions between the MLA and job seekers, approximately Rs. 300 crores.
Who is Jiban Krishna Saha?
Saha is a teacher by profession and belongs to a business family. As per reports, in 2004, Saha began teaching at a primary school before taking to Birbhum district to join Debagram High School in 2013.
Saha is reportedly close to TM Birbhum District President Anubrata Mondal, and has been associated with the party since his college days.
Saha contested election:
Saha fought the 2021 West Bengal elections and became the first TMC MLA to win from the Burwan Assembly constituency, beating BJP’s Amiya Das with 2,753 votes. He quit teaching after that.
Family Background:
Jiban Krishna Saha’s father, Biswanath Saha owns an oil mill and a potato cold storage in Sainthia in the state’s Birbhum district and runs ration distribution centre.
Saha currently overseas these business for his father. His wife Togore Saga was reportedly appointed a teacher in 2017 in Andi Primary School, located within 100 meters from their home.
